Annalect Logo

Annalect

Locations: 195 Broadway New York, NY 10007, US + (+2 more)

Company Size: 700 & Above

Industry: Advertising Services

Company Website

AI Description

drawer
  • CHANDRA SEKHAR profile image

    Analyst at Annalect

  • monika ranga profile image

    Data Analyst

  • Bojana Manojlovic profile image

    Head of Data Science at Annalect

  • Dhakshinamoorthy Subbu profile image

    Lead - Programmatic campaign management team in Global AD Operations at Annalect

  • Quan Yuan profile image

    Senior Software Engineer at Annalect

Showing 71 to 77 of 629 results